JD, just curious.....why are you using that tube to secure your saddle when you have no quick release on it?
seems to me that having to unscrew the seatpost is enough of a deterrent for the average opportunistic type criminal. The professional criminals who have a screw driver with them are also likely to have scissors and chain cutters with them which make the tube moot.
